There will be an Art Crawl on every First Friday of the month in Tulsa Arts District. Venues will be open at a variety of times during the day and evening - some with free or reduced admission. It’s September Art Crawl. Join us as the exhibitions open their doors for this monthly event – now in its 18th year!  This month includes 6 new exhibition openings. Chimera with OTHERWISE - Anomalies + Possibilities; Chrysalis Salon & Spa with “21 and UP“; Living Arts with Scut Work, by Jordan Vinyard; 101 E Archer with 2 - “Back for Blood: Never Whistle” and “Still Sovereign: Land, Law, Memory”; TAC Gallery with Body by Laurel Payne. All of which offer free admission. There is a special reduced rate for the Woody Guthrie and Bob Dylan Centers and 17-year-olds and under are always free.
